Hamilton Accies sort Rangers clash commentator after 'jobby-gate' sacking

Hamilton Accies have found a replacement for sacked 'jobby-gate' commentator Bobby Bulloch ahead of Sunday's clash with Rangers.

The Premiership's bottom side have made headlines across the UK and beyond after relieving Bulloch of his duties last night for telling viewers he had "went for a wee jobby" during coverage of Hamilton's 2-1 defeat to Ross County.

Hamilton have acted swiftly to find his replacement for the visit of the league leaders this weekend, with media assistant Nikolas McInally joining lead commentator Tony Haggerty for Accies TV coverage.

And they will look at having sidelined first team players join the coverage for the remainder of the season.

A Hamilton spokesman told Lanarkshire Live Sport : “Club media assistant Nickolas McInally will fill in on Sunday with Tony Haggerty for the match against Rangers.

"Nickolas has worked with the club for the past 18 months and knows the club well.

"We’re sure he will have no problem taking on the role until we make a decision on a longer term replacement that could likely see injured players make guest appearances.”

Rock-bottom Accies are desperately seeking point in their battle for survival, but face a Rangers side who are unbeaten this season - and who fired home eight goals without reply in their previous meeting at Ibrox in November last year.
